Coupling nut, also called connect nut, usually it is more longer than the normal nut, the function is to connect the other screw or bolt, to make two side connect firmly.Fasten the two parts firmly, make sure the two parts can work without replacing the accessories. Widely used in automobile, aviation, railway, refrigeration, elevator, switch, instrument, furniture, decoration and other mechanical and electrical and light industrial products assembly. To solve the metal sheet, thin tube welding nut fusible, tapping internal thread easy to slip teeth and other shortcomings of development, it does not need tapping internal thread, do not need to weld nuts, riveting firm high efficiency, easy to use.

Seismic support is a variety of components or devices that limit the displacement of the attached mechanical and electrical engineering facilities, control the vibration of the facilities, and transfer the load to the bearing structure. The seismic support should give reliable protection to the building mechanical and electrical engineering facilities in the earthquake and withstand the earthquake from any horizontal direction; Seismic support should be checked according to its load; All components of the seismic support shall be finished components, and the components connected with fasteners shall be easy to install; The limit of the anti-seismic support of the insulation pipeline should be designed in accordance with the size of the pipeline after insulation, and should not limit the displacement of the pipeline caused by thermal expansion and cold contraction.

After seismic reinforcement of building water supply and drainage, fire protection, heating, ventilation, air conditioning, gas, heat, electricity, communications and other mechanical and electrical engineering facilities, when encountered in the region of seismic fortification intensity of the earthquake, can achieve the reduction of earthquake damage, reduce and as far as possible to prevent the occurrence of secondary disasters, so as to reduce casualties and property losses.
